① After joining Universe, I also went for an interview at Salon, but I didn’t pass the screening. My appearance has changed quite a bit since then. Would it be possible for me to go for another interview at Salon?
If so, would having previously failed the Salon screening or withdrawn from Universe put me at a disadvantage?
② If ① would be difficult, I’m considering registering with Universe again.
In that case, would it be possible to set my profile so that none of the men I previously met can view it? (I didn’t have any problems with the men I met; I simply don’t want them to know that I’ve registered again.)
Also, since my appearance has changed significantly compared with a year ago, I’d like to have the photos from my previous registration deleted. Will they remain on file as they are?

Regarding ①:
I’m not sure what the SALON staff would think. However, there seem to be more applicants lately, and the interviews appear to be quite demanding, so it’s possible that their screening standards have become stricter than before.
If you had applied a few months earlier, they might still have been using the previous standards, but I feel that timing—and perhaps a bit of luck—plays a role here.
You have nothing to lose by trying. Why not apply?
Having withdrawn from Universe shouldn’t put you at any particular disadvantage.
As for ②, I feel they may be willing to accommodate you if you discuss it during the interview. The photos you submitted previously have been deleted, so I think it would be difficult to use them again.
Since re-registering involves another photo shoot, just as before, it’s only natural that they would want to use new photos.
Incidentally, you can set it so that the man who previously made you an offer cannot see your profile individually. However, some of his friends may also be members of Universe, so there is a possibility that the information could reach him through them.
